High-Performance Room-Temperature NO2 Gas Sensor Based on Au-Loaded SnO2 Nanowires under UV Light Activation

Summary

Noble metal (Au) modification of tin dioxide (SnO2) nanowires enhances gas sensor performance under UV light. This localized surface plasmon resonance (LSPR) effect significantly improves NO2 detection at room temperature.
